Just to echo what others have said; there is no way of preventing time-wasters from coming on here and doing what they do best.
However, there are obvious signatures of time-wasters:
On here for 3+ months and no verifications, not even photo verified.
Refuses to send a face picture after talking for a bit.
Refuses to swap numbers and talk on the phone.
Sporadic messaging - probably message when horny and then nothing when they're not.
A poorly written profile with minimal pictures most likely just dick pics. Something that says 'will fill in later' is screaming time-waster.
Not able to give a clear answer as to when is best to meet.
I estimate that there must be ~ 70% time-wasters on here from talking with other people but if you use some of the checks above then it may just save your precious time.
I know it has worked for me as I've not had any of my valuable time wasted in ~ a year on here! |
